VM ports locking up

VM ports locking up

VM ports locking up

(OP)
A user can lock up a VM port and make it unusable for a period of time if they check their VM messages and inadvertantly make another call without hanging up the VM call, this actually transfers their VM call to the number they are attempting to call.
This occurs in our latest version 1.4.22Anyone experienced this?
Any solutions?

RE: VM ports locking up

Yes,
have experienced this in 1.3.The user was clicking messages in phonemanager and clicking it again thinking it had not connected the first time this made the callers mailbox inaccessible until the park timer had expired.

RE: VM ports locking up

This is user error. As the call to vm is not disconnected properly, the speech path to vm closes but the data path to the vm remains open, hence locking up the vm mailbox for that User.

RE: VM ports locking up

If you are using CCC then you can monitor the vm ports.
Beside this the cause of vm port lockup may be related to auto percentage recording set against a user or group.The fix has been incoparated in 1.4 2210
